Special Emphasis. Special emphasis will be made in all information activities to provide conservation assistance and program outreach and access to limited-resource farmers and ranchers, socially disadvantaged farmers or ranchers, small-scale farmers or ranchers, beginning farmers or ranchers, Tribal members, Alaska Natives, Pacific Islanders, producers with disabilities, and other participants with historically low participation rates in conservation programs. Procedures will adhere to national outreach policy guidance in 230-GM, Part 406, and to national limited resource farmers and ranchers policy guidance in 180-GM, Part 406.   • Custodial Employees The School District may provide and maintain uniforms for Custodial employees at no cost to the employee. If the uniforms are provided, the following requirements shall then apply. Employees shall then be required to wear uniforms during the workday. Uniforms will be replaced on an as needed basis due to normal wear and tear or if lost through no fault of the employee. For replacement purposes, employees must turn in the appropriate garments. Any employee issued a uniform(s), who is leaving employment, will be required to turn in his/her uniform(s) prior to receiving his/her last check. The District will establish procedures for cleaning and maintaining rented uniform(s).
